Norma Koperski Obituary

Koperski, Norma
Rochester: September 2, 2008, surrounded by her loving family. Predeceased by her husband, Alfred Koperski, brother, Leonard Walkowiak, parents, Frank and Alice Walkowiak. She is survived by her children, Kate Koperski (Tom Tower), Mark (Donna) Koperski, Susan (David) Parker, Mary Koperski (Stephen Piasecki); grandchildren, Adam and Haley Koperski, Matthew McGrath, Julie Parker, Mark Grassia, Anya and Kathyrn Piasecki; cousin and life-long friend, Robert Fiels; dear friends, Sue Bright and Mary Stella. She will be greatly missed by those whose lives she touched.
A Memorial Mass will be held Saturday, 10 AM at St. Boniface Church, 330 Gregory St. In memory of Norma, please consider being a blood donor or make contributions to OASIS, 435 E. Henrietta Rd., Rochester, NY 14620.
